Decoding Price vs. Value: What Drives the LR8-66HGD-620M Cost

So, what’s the investment? For a typical 10kWh installation (sufficient for a 4-person EU household):

  • Hardware cost: €6,200–€7,800 (module + hybrid inverter)
  • Installation: €1,500–€2,200 (varies by roof complexity)
  • Total upfront: €7,700–€10,000

But wait—let's talk longevity. With a 15-year warranty and degradation below 0.5% annually, this isn't a short-term fix. Compare it to leasing panels: you’d pay €120/month for 10 years (€14,400 total) with no ownership perks. The LR8 pays for itself in 6–8 years across sunny Mediterranean zones or 8–10 years in cloudier UK/Scandinavia.

Case Study: How a Berlin Home Slashed Bills by 78% with LR8-66HGD-620M

Meet the Hoffmanns—a family of four in Berlin. Pre-installation, their monthly bill averaged €280. After installing the LR8-66HGD-620M in March 2023:

  • Energy independence: 92% self-consumption rate
  • Monthly savings: €220 (€2,640/year)
  • Payback period: 7 years (vs. 9.5 years for standard systems)

Their secret? The system’s 66HDG technology leverages bi-directional converters to sell excess power back to the grid at premium rates under Germany’s Einspeisevergütung scheme. "It’s like having a silent cash register on our roof," says Klaus Hoffmann. By 2030, they’ll have saved €18,480—enough to fund a renovation.
